1. Do I need any special or additional infrastructure to set up SUSE Multi-Linux Manager billing via the cloud marketplaces?

No, all components needed to handle the billing are part of the SUSE Multi-Linux Manager PAYG code base.

2. What is the deployment mechanism for SUSE Multi-Linux Manager PAYG on the cloud marketplace?

The cloud marketplace listing for SUSE Multi-Linux Manager PAYG will deploy a SUSE Multi-Linux Manager instance, together with the embedded billing engine.

3. What version of SUSE Multi-Linux Manager is installed when using the marketplace listing?

The cloud marketplace listing for SUSE Multi-Linux Manager PAYG is tied to a specific version of SUSE Multi-Linux Manager (4.3.8 at launch). Future listings will typically include the latest version available at the time of product/image creation. Please check the listing for further information.

4. I need a prior version of SUSE Multi-Linux Manager installed; can I still use the listing?

No, there is no choice over the SUSE Multi-Linux Manager version when deploying using the cloud marketplace listing. If a prior version of SUSE Multi-Linux Manager is required, this will need to be installed manually using the standard documentation and BYOS billing.

5. How often is the listing updated (including the version of SUSE Multi-Linux Manager etc.)?

The Marketplace listing is tied to a specific version of SUSE Multi-Linux Manager, which is the latest version available at the time of the listing.

Typically, the listing in the cloud marketplace is updated quarterly, or more frequently if there are security issues.

It is worth noting that the image update process may not be fully aligned to the SUSE Multi-Linux Manager product maintenance releases (every 6-8 weeks), so SUSE Multi-Linux Manager PAYG instances should be patched regularly after deployment.

7. I already have an existing SUSE Multi-Linux Manager deployment; how can I get this deployment to bill via the cloud marketplace?

Existing deployments cannot be directly converted or updated to provide billing via the cloud marketplace. To benefit from monthly billing, SUSE Multi-Linux Manager PAYG must be deployed directly from the cloud marketplace listing.
